Understanding RTP and Volatility: Foundations of Slot Game Design
The RTP refers to the theoretical percentage of wagered money that a game returns to players over time. For instance, a slot with an RTP of 96.31% suggests that, on average, for every £100 wagered, players could expect to recover approximately £96.31. Meanwhile, volatility—or variance—describes how payouts are distributed across gaming sessions. Medium volatility slots, in particular, strike a balance, offering a mix of regular smaller wins and occasional larger jackpots, appealing to a broad spectrum of players.
These attributes are not arbitrary but are carefully designed to reflect both player experience and business sustainability. High-RTP, medium-variance games tend to generate steady gameplay excitement without overly risking the house’s profitability or deterring risk-averse players. Conversely, lower RTPs or high volatility can either appeal to thrill-seekers or challenge players to manage their bankrolls more cautiously.

Why RTP & Volatility Matter for Professional Players and Casual Gamblers
| Aspect | Implications for Players |
|---|---|
| High RTP | Increases potential return over time; ideal for long-term bankroll management |
| Medium Volatility | Offers a balanced experience: regular small wins with occasional large jackpots |
| Low RTP | Reduces overall profitability; less attractive for strategic play |
| High Volatility | Suitable for thrill-seekers; larger payouts but less frequent |
For seasoned players, understanding these parameters informs strategic decisions—such as bankroll sizing and game selection—maximising entertainment value while managing risk. For casual players, clarity about game mechanics can transform the gaming experience from mere chance into a more informed pursuit.
